It's another big week for the boys (and Ameera) as their story continues on Monday, Thursday and Friday's episodes next week on ATWT...

Is Ameera working with Colonel Mayer? Did they set up Luke and Noah for what went down on Thursday's show? That's the question that Lily has as she becomes suspicious of Ameera and wonders if she's not as sweet and innocent as she appears to be. Is that why Ameera is later approached and taken away by Homeland Security officers seeking to question her?

Matt and Casey, who just happen to be on the scene when this goes down (and don't understand what's going on), leap to Ameera's defense and Casey winds up getting arrested by HS. Matt, however, uses his connections (hmm......) to get Casey released. But, Ameera is still detained.

When Noah finds out, he is desperate to help her. He learns that unless the Colonel intervenes, Ameera is headed back to Iraq. Of course, the Colonel is in the slammer and can't do anything. So Noah, forced with making a sudden decision, does the only thing he thinks he can to keep her in the USA. He proposes marriage and Ameera accepts. And what about poor Luke?  Luke, of course is shocked and unhappy, but Noah insists to his boyfriend that it's Luke that he loves (nice timing, Noah!) and that he's only doing this to keep Ameera safe. 

And in other ATWT news that may affect Luke and Noah depending on how the show handles things, Martha Byrne (Lily, Luke's mom), unable to come to terms with the show regarding her new contract (apparently the issue was not money, but that the actress asked for story approval and the show said no), is leaving the show and will be exit sometime in April. Rumor has it she'll be recast, but there are other rumors that the character will be killed off.
